New Jersey Statutes, Title: 54, TAXATION
Chapter 29a:
Section: 54:29a-71: False swearing
Any person who shall swear to, affirm, or verify any false or fraudulent statement with intent to evade the payment of any tax or who being under oath, shall testify falsely at any hearing held pursuant to the provisions of this act shall be guilty of perjury.
L.1941, c. 291, p. 796, s. 71.
